Dr.Chalapati s work explored and analysed the internationalisation of higher education in Thailand.Focusing upon case studies of English-medium postgraduate business degree programs offered by leading Thai universities, she mapped the policy, institutional and curriculum dimensions of rapid globalisation. Her research recognized the advantages of local Thai alternatives to international degree programs offered by overseas universities but stressed that the benefits of Thai international programs had yet to be fully realized. She calls for a thorough rethinking of the meaning of international education in the Thai context both in theory and in practice. Policy makers, education managers and educators must acknowledgethe importance of cultural knowledge in curriculum design and classroom teaching. Not least, she argues that Thai universities need to design their own business curricula rather than import foreign business education models and texts. If Thailand is to derive the maximum benefits on offer in the new global economy, this book argues that Thai professionals must be able to interpret the world from both Thai and international perspectives.
